Handover note — GreenLoop sensor drift

Welcome aboard. The humidity sensors in the Bramblefield greenhouse controller drift upward about 2% per week; the nightly recalibration job in GreenLoop corrects this, but it occasionally fails when the gateway reboots mid-run. If that happens, rerun the calibration manually from the ops console. The console is locked behind the recovery flow, so you'll need the passphrase, which I've written directly below.

vault phrase of yaguf-hahaf = druath-holix

Hi team,

Before I hand off the 3.2 release, please note the humidity sensor drift reported on Verdana controllers in the Elmbrook trial site. Drift exceeds 4% after roughly ten days of continuous operation; firmware 3.2.1 adds an automatic recalibration cycle every 72 hours. Support should advise growers to install 3.2.1 and trigger a manual recalibration once. The hotfix bundle must be verified before distribution, so I'm including the signing key used for the 3.2.1 packages below.

release key, fahof-yagap: bky3_m5d

## Runbook: LiftSim Replay

When reviewing changes to LiftSim, the elevator-dispatch simulator from Brambleforth Robotics, run the replay harness against the recorded traffic set first. The harness pulls scenario bundles from the internal artifact store, which requires authentication. Confirm the reviewer sandbox has an `.env` containing the store credential, set on the line that follows.

vault entry, fadup-tagag: RELAY_SECRET8=2fd92179